Find Cuban Restaurants Near: Kirkland Esmond Cuban Restaurants Clare Cuban Restaurants Kingston Cuban Restaurants Monroe Center Cuban Restaurants Lindenwood Cuban Restaurants Cherry Valley Cuban Restaurants Davis Junction Cuban Restaurants Genoa Cuban Restaurants Belvidere Cuban Restaurants Sycamore Cuban Restaurants Local Results for Cuban Restaurants D'Cuba Restaurant 59.3 Miles 5653 W Fullerton AveChicago, IL 60639 View Phone Click to View Phone Mima's Taste of Cuba 61.6 Miles 2925 West Irving Park RoadChicago, IL 60618 View Phone Click to View Phone 773-654-3075 Cuba 312 61.6 Miles 2054 West Roscoe StreetChicago, IL 60618 View Phone Click to View Phone 773-281-2822 The Lazy Parrot 62.0 Miles 2257 W North AveChicago, IL 60647 View Phone Click to View Phone 773-227-5299 90 Miles Cuban Cafe 61.6 Miles 3101 N Clybourn AveChicago, IL 60618 View Phone Click to View Phone 773-248-2822 Don't Know Who to Call? Searching for a qualified cuban restaurant in your area? Call Us for Assistance: 1- Unfortunately, no results were found for your request. Please try again.
Mima's Taste of Cuba 61.6 Miles 2925 West Irving Park RoadChicago, IL 60618 View Phone Click to View Phone 773-654-3075
Cuba 312 61.6 Miles 2054 West Roscoe StreetChicago, IL 60618 View Phone Click to View Phone 773-281-2822
The Lazy Parrot 62.0 Miles 2257 W North AveChicago, IL 60647 View Phone Click to View Phone 773-227-5299
90 Miles Cuban Cafe 61.6 Miles 3101 N Clybourn AveChicago, IL 60618 View Phone Click to View Phone 773-248-2822